Chapter 1070 You Are Crazy!

William didn't know what to say, except to change the subject:

"I got this from the other world we went to, it seems its spirit power is quite concentrated and pure. This is great news! We can come here when reaching the pinnacle stage, and get endless benefits from training here."

"This…" Speaking about this shifted her attention away from what she wanted to ask, "Are you sure it's safe?"

"Nothing in this world is safe, right?" he shrugged, "As long as I'm here, we can handle it."

"What if… It just came out…" She pointed towards the hole with both hands and didn't know how to explain her thoughts.

"I hope it won't," William looked at the hole before adding, "This hole is the only thing stopping that spirit power from spreading. I've been there for hours, and so far it's so good."

"But it may leak out, and hurt lots of people right?" She interrupted him, and he couldn't refute her words.

"Then we'll shut down this base, for now," he decided, "at least everyone is already away. And we have another base outside for those who want to return and live here."

"Good decision," she nodded in agreement, before looking around, "What shall we do now?"

"Now? We'll train," he paused, looking again at the hole before adding, "Do you want to hear something crazy?"

"No, don't tell me any of that," she raised a hand in front of his face, as she realised what he wanted to say without the need to hear his words.

"Come on, it's bad indeed, but at least you'll save months of training," he winked, and his words managed to tempt her to think about doing it.

"But…"

"I saw you, you can handle yourself pretty well at the hole opening down there…"

"By hanging myself to the ceiling? Holding by my four? No, thanks, that was pretty humiliating, and don't ever bring any of this to any girl, got it?" she recalled this point and felt how bad this would be if news spread over.

"Don't worry, let me get down there and do something for you," he didn't wait for her to say anything, jumped directly into the hole, and vanished.

"He… Is indeed something else," she stood at the edge of the hole, muttering these words while looking at the emptiness of that hole.

He didn't take long and returned in just one hour. When he came back, she noticed how his gear and uniform were all stained with black colour.

Even his face turned black, giving her a fright when she saw him at first. "What happened? Are you alright?"

"It's ok, just ash from the burnt ores," he paused, coughing a couple of times, before adding, "Let's go, I prepared something nice for you down there."

"Are you sure it's safe?" She gave him a doubtful look, but he shrugged and casually said it was okay before holding her and jumping down into the hole.

This time she screamed, as she expected the worst. And as she expected, the moment they arrived there, she felt great and intoxicating refreshment for a few seconds, before needles started pricking her skin again.

"Hold tight, I'm going to jump," they landed just in the heart of this place, and so they got surrounded with copious amounts of dark green fog.

Yet he didn't wait for more than a few seconds to stabilise himself, before jumping high. The ceiling wasn't that far off of his reach right now, and with a single dash upward, he managed to get to a place that had a metallic little cave there.

"Impressive, you built this for me? So sweet!" She couldn't help but feel touched by his efforts. This was like a small room, built with ores that could transport and store spirit power inside.

As this room was built near the hole opening, the concentration of spirit power there was low enough for her to endure. It was safely connected to the rocky edges of the hole, and that made her able to sit freely and train without any problems.

The room could handle William's big spirit body's weight, and that was enough testimony to how safe it was.

"Stay here, I'll go down there to train," he jumped off the circular opening of the room, "Once getting tired, will come and rest here."

"Waiting for you," she ran to the edge, looking at the world down below as if she was looking at a dangerous pit of hell or something, "Please, come back safely," she muttered, before trying to see anything down below but couldn't.

The place down there looked more like a green sandstorm just struck there, and was fiercely growing in strength and size. After a few minutes, she started to train, and he also did the same.

The spirit power concentration grew exponentially during the past few hours, and he couldn't handle being down there for more than one hour. Then he'd make a run to her room before he'd suffer from this spirit power massively.

He found her training for hours, so didn't try to interrupt her. Even if he came here to rest, this place still had the pure spirit power. So he continued training for two hours there, before going down below to resume the hellish training.

The higher concentrated spirit power down below was very beneficial to him. After doing this ten times, he could last for ten minutes longer, and this made him quite excited.

"I'm growing stronger, getting used to this power…" he knew this wasn't just a growth in spirit power terms, but also a fundamental and revolutionary change that was affecting his body right now.

He was going through a total body rebuild, one that would make his body suitable to sustain the outer world. As such benefits were on hand, he decided to bring all the team members and friends he'd selected to go out with him to the outer world, and let them come here and train.
